Firewood Shed: 3 things to consider before buying

When selecting a firewood shed, it's crucial to consider both the size and capacity. Think about how much firewood you typically store and how often you restock. A larger shed is ideal if you buy in bulk or have long winters, while a smaller one might suffice for occasional use. Measure your available space to ensure the shed fits comfortably without overwhelming your garden or yard. Tip: Leave some extra room for air circulation to keep your firewood dry and ready to burn.

The material of the firewood shed significantly affects its longevity and performance. Opt for robust materials like treated wood, metal, or high-quality plastic. Treated wood offers a classic look and blends well with natural surroundings, while metal provides strength and resistance against harsh weather conditions. High-quality plastic is lightweight yet durable, requiring minimal maintenance. Tip: Look for UV-resistant and water-repellent finishes to extend the life of your firewood shed.

Good ventilation is essential in a firewood shed to prevent moisture build-up, which can lead to mold and rot. When browsing options, look for designs with slatted walls or integrated vents that allow air to circulate freely. This feature helps keep your firewood dry and ready for use whenever needed. Tip: Position the shed so that it benefits from prevailing winds, further enhancing natural airflow.

FIREWOOD SHED

FAQ

A Firewood Shed is an outdoor structure designed for storing firewood. It protects wood from moisture and allows air circulation to keep it dry. Choosing a shed with good ventilation and a sloped roof ensures the wood stays in optimal condition for burning.

The size of a Firewood Shed depends on your firewood needs and available space. Consider how much wood you burn annually and measure your storage area. A larger shed accommodates more wood, reducing the need for frequent refills.

Firewood Sheds are best made from durable materials like treated wood or metal. Treated wood offers natural aesthetics and insulation, while metal provides robustness and low maintenance. Both options ensure longevity and protection against weather elements.

Ventilation in a Firewood Shed is crucial to prevent moisture buildup. Proper airflow helps dry the wood, making it burn efficiently. Look for sheds with gaps or vents that promote air circulation to maintain the quality of your firewood.

You can customise a Firewood Shed to suit your needs. Options include adding shelves for kindling, choosing specific dimensions, or selecting finishes that match your garden aesthetics. Customisation enhances functionality and integrates the shed into your outdoor space seamlessly.
